NettetMinimize your emotional response (aka learn to take criticism) Ignore criticism that contains no “why.” This is the number one step. I guarantee you’re going to run into criticism that consists entirely of “Horrible!” or a worse word. I got the following review on one of my books: “Couldn’t even finish.” That was it.
